Industrial Augmented Reality Glasses have transformed the landscape of several industries by providing real-time overlays of critical information directly in the user's line of sight. This innovative wearable technology improves decision-making and task execution, which is particularly appealing to sectors such as manufacturing, logistics, field service, energy, and healthcare. In the USA, buyers prioritize durability, enterprise-grade security, seamless integration with existing workflows, reliable battery life, and hands-free operation. Organizations choose industrial AR for remote assistance, guided procedures, visual work instructions, and safer inspections, all of which help reduce errors and shorten training time. As businesses push to increase efficiency and resilience, industrial AR glasses are becoming a strategic investment that blends digital data with the physical environment to boost productivity and worker safety.

RealWear Navigator 520

RealWear

RealWear Navigator 520 holds its position as a best-in-class industrial AR headset because it is purpose-built for frontline work—delivering a voice-first, hands-free UX and a rugged design optimized for noisy, hazardous environments. Compared with the other devices on this list it prioritizes reliability and worker safety over immersive visuals, offering longer operational workflows and simpler fleet management that can reduce total cost of ownership for large-scale deployments. Its technical advantage in voice recognition and industrial integrations makes it a top choice where durability and uninterrupted hands-free operation are the primary requirements.

Epson Moverio BT-45CS

Epson

Epson Moverio BT-45CS stands out for its binocular, optical see-through displays that provide crisp overlay graphics and spatially accurate AR content, making it especially useful for visual instructions and inspection tasks in industrial settings. Compared with the monocular and voice-centric alternatives, Epson delivers superior overlay fidelity and a more natural mixed-reality view, which can speed task completion and reduce training time—an important financial advantage for enterprises focused on productivity gains. Its strong OEM and enterprise support also makes it an attractive option for companies that need tailored solutions and predictable deployment costs.

Google Glass Enterprise Edition 2

Google

Google Glass Enterprise Edition 2 earns a market-leader spot for industrial use by offering a lightweight, low-profile form factor combined with an open Android-based developer ecosystem that simplifies app development and integration. While it is less rugged and less immersive than some binocular headsets on this list, its lower hardware footprint and relatively lower acquisition cost make it an efficient choice for lightweight inspection, documentation, and workflows where comfort and rapid app rollout matter. Enterprises that prioritize quick pilot-to-production cycles and broad software compatibility often choose this device to minimize deployment friction and initial capital outlay.

ThirdEye Gen X2

ThirdEye

ThirdEye Gen X2 is recognized for delivering a more immersive mixed-reality experience with stereo displays and spatial tracking designed for complex industrial training, remote guidance, and 3D visualizations. Compared with the simpler monocular and single-display options here, the X2 trades a higher upfront cost for richer spatial AR capabilities that can improve comprehension in highly technical tasks and reduce downstream error-related costs. Its strength is in use cases that demand depth perception and a full mixed-reality environment, helping organizations that prioritize advanced visualization justify the premium through efficiency and quality gains.

Research and Evidence: Why Industrial AR Works

A growing body of research and industry pilots supports the benefits of augmented reality in industrial settings. Peer-reviewed studies, industry white papers, and controlled trials demonstrate that AR overlays and guided workflows reduce cognitive load, speed task completion, improve knowledge retention during training, and enable more effective remote collaboration. Reports from industry labs and enterprise deployments consistently show meaningful operational improvements when AR is applied to assembly, inspection, maintenance, and logistics.

Task performance: Multiple studies and pilot projects report measurable time savings for guided procedures and assembly tasks when workers use AR instructions.

Error reduction: Field trials and controlled experiments indicate lower error rates in complex or repetitive tasks when real-time AR guidance is provided.

Faster onboarding: Training programs that incorporate AR can reduce ramp-up time by delivering interactive, contextual instructions directly in the worker's view.

Remote expertise: AR-enabled remote assistance reduces the need for expert travel and accelerates problem resolution by allowing experts to annotate the worker's view.

Human factors: Research in ergonomics and human factors shows AR can lower cognitive load by providing contextual information on demand and reducing task-switching.
